How a Mobile Car Locksmith Can Help

mobile car locksmiths (other) are people who can help you get back into your car when you've lost the original key or if it's damaged. They can also repair your lock, when it's damaged, or broken.

They are highly trained and can perform any type of vehicle's locks and keys. The most popular services they provide include:

Faulty car keys

A key that doesn't work is one of the most frequent issues encountered by car locksmiths. It could be due to a variety reasons. It could be because you have the wrong key in your pocket or you might have accidentally locked yourself out of your vehicle. A mobile locksmith for cars will help you get back on the road in case this occurs to you. They can open the trunk lock or door lock of your car and get you on your way.

Your car keys may not work due to them being damaged. When people think of damaged keys they typically imagine a broken car key that has been split into multiple pieces. However, a car key can be defective even if it's not physically broken. The grooves of the key may be worn to an insufficient depth, which may make it difficult to fit into the ignition or lock.

Car keys aren't designed to last for a long time, and they're susceptible to wear and tear from frequent use. They can break off in the ignition or door of your car. This is not an issue when you have a spare key however, if you don't, it's best to call an expert locksmith. A locksmith can cut you an ideal key that fits in your locks and starts your vehicle whenever you turn it.

You might also find that your car key doesn't start when you insert it into the ignition cylinder. This could be due to a jammed key, or it could just indicate that your car's ignition cylinder is wearing out and needs to be replaced. A professional locksmith can identify exactly where the problem is and what to do about it.

Modern cars usually include key fobs that require to be programmed in order to unlock and start them. This is a job best left to a locksmith since it is easy to make a mistake and Mobile car locksmiths end up stuck on the side.

Ignition Switch Problems

The ignition switch is one of the most vital components of your car. If it's functioning properly the switch will allow you to start your vehicle's engine as well as power other functions such as dashboard lights and electronics. If you are experiencing issues with these parts, it could indicate an issue with the switch or lock cylinder. Auto locksmiths are experts in solving these issues.

The failure of electrical circuits can also cause ignition switch problems. A mobile car locksmith is able to solve these issues.

If your key is difficult to turn in the ignition, it could be that it requires lubrication. A professional locksmith will employ penetrating oil or a spray-on lubricant to ease the process. In certain situations the issue may be more serious and require an entire replacement of the ignition switch.

Another issue that is common to the ignition switch is the failure to power the accessories or auxiliary functions when the key is inserted. This can be a result of an anti-theft mechanism that has prevented the switch from recognizing the correct code for the car's key.

You might also notice that the engine stops and starts quickly when you insert your key into the ignition. This indicates that the anti-theft has discovered an alternative key.

Limiting the number of times you use the key to start the engine is a great way to avoid this kind of issue. This can help reduce the number of unnecessary cycles as well as reduce wear on the ignition switch.

A defective ignition switch can be a major safety risk to your vehicle. It is crucial to get this repaired as soon as you can. A mobile locksmith will visit you and do the work, saving you the cost of towing. They can change your ignition switch and make sure the key functions properly as well. They could even replace your ignition cylinder in case it's damaged.

Lockouts

Car lockouts are often one of the most stressful events that you can face. They always occur at the most inconvenient times and you're not able to plan or anticipate them. Whether it is due to lack of awareness or a key fob issue, getting locked out of your vehicle is not something that you want to deal with. However there are some strategies that can help avoid such situations, and they include retracing your steps and having a locksmith available.

A mobile car locksmith works similar to any other locksmith however, Mobile car locksmiths they are experts in security and car locks. They are equipped to deal with any situation and offer assistance at any time of day or night.

They can unlock your car, repair damaged locks, or even swap out the ignition if needed. They can also assist in making replacement keys immediately, so you can get back into your vehicle as quickly as you can.

The most common reason why people call an auto local locksmith near me for cars mobile is because they have locked their keys in their vehicle. This can be quite frustrating particularly if your appointment or event is crucial and you're running late. Many people attempt to solve the issue themselves, such as poking objects into the key hole or breaking the window, but they are likely to cause more damage and will end up paying for a higher cost service.

Consider setting alarms or reminders on your mobile if you tend to forget where you put your car keys. You may also think about giving your car keys to a friend who you can trust to take care of them in the event that you lose them. Keep the contact number of a reputable locksmith in your phone could be beneficial as well.

Another reason people contact an emergency locksmith is that their key fob or transponder stopped functioning. This could happen when the batteries get depleted, but sometimes it is a result of an error in programming or a physical defect to the fob itself. A locksmith who is auto can identify the issue and fix it on the spot, which is much better than having to call an towing company.

Frozen Locks

One of the most frustrating things that could happen when trying to get in your car is when the lock begins to freeze. This is particularly true in winters that are extremely cold and can ruin your day. Luckily, there are some easy methods to fix frozen locks and prevent them from happening again.

The first step is to scrape away the ice from around the lock cylinder opening with the help of a scraper. This will make it easier to insert the key. Use caution when inserting the key.

Another method to defrost the lock is by heating it up. You can use a hairdryer, heat gun, or a lighter to accomplish this. However, it is important to be cautious when handling a hot tool because it is a possibility to break.

You can spray commercial de-icers onto the lock to melt ice. This de-icer has the same chemical compound as in rubbing alcohol, but at a much higher concentration. (MotoMaster lock deicer is 98 per cent isopropyl Alcohol). You can also paint the key with petroleum jelly and then insert it into your lock to help lubricate.

Ultimately, the best option is to contact a mobile car locksmith and ask them to examine the door seal, handle or lock for any indications of damage that may cause it to freeze. This is not only an efficient solution, but it will also let you know what repairs that need to be done before it happens again.
